Refrain from the overuse of Javascript. JavaScript does open many doors when it comes to website design, but it can also close the door to your website for some visitors. Each of the many popular web browsers out there are frequently updated, leading to many different versions being in use at the same time. Some people accessing your website are going to do so with a browser that is not fully updated and compatible with your JavaScript. In addition, not everyone keeps JavaScript enabled within their browsers. Both of these elements can prevent users from fully experiencing your website.

Be sure your site can handle Internet Explorer, both new and old versions. Many people still use old IE versions. Workarounds are needed for many elements to be visible in IE. Specifically, read about the “box model bug” that plagued IE for years.
